CyPhy 2011: Workshop on the Design, Modeling and Evaluation of Cyber Physical Systems 2011

July 5, 2011-July 8, 2011 in Istanbul, Turkey

Call for Papers

Topics of interest include, but are not limited to:

  • Foundations: Hybrid automata and hybrid systems, models of computation, equation-based languages, modeling and simulation language
  • Application domains: Case studies describing the development of industrial or research cyber-physical systems in domains such as robotics, smart systems (homes, vehicles, buildings), medical and healthcare devices, future-generation networks.
  • Tools: Evaluation of novel research tools, comparisons of state of the art tools in industrial practice
  • Methods: Specifications and evaluation of processes for model, simulation, and evaluation of new cyber-physical devises or designs

Proceedings

There will be formal proceedings published by ACM Press. In addition to printed proceedings, accepted papers will be included in the ACM Digital Library. Selected papers may later on be invited for a journal special issue dedicated to CyPhy’11.

Submission

Papers should be submitted electronically via the workshop web site. Submissions can be in the categories of 1) research papers, 2) tutorial papers, and 3) tool demonstrations. Research papers will judged for technical novelty and scientific merit. Tutorial papers and tool demonstrations will be judged on clarity and accessibility.

Regular research papers and tutorial papers must not exceed 6 pages in ACM Proceedings style. Tool demonstration papers must not exceed 3 pages in ACM Proceedings style, and authors will be expected to present a live demonstration of the described tool at the workshop (tool papers should include an additional appendix of up to 6 extra pages giving the outline, screenshots, examples, etc. to indicate the content of the proposed live demo at the workshop).

Authors are to use the ACM SIG Proceedings Templates. Authors using Latex to prepare their submissions should use the (Tighter Alternate Style) option.
